Ending with a big line to sum up your film's themes, provide a last minute revelation or cliffhanger, or simply end on a punchline has been a thing for pretty much the entirety of film.

Popular examples include 1933's King Kong with "It wasn't the airplanes, it was beauty killed the beast" or 1959's Some Like It Hot with "Nobody's perfect."

For my entry, I'm going to go with 1987's The Lost Boys:
Grandpa silently walks to the fridge, gets out a beer and takes a big sip before saying "One thing about living in Santa Carla I never could stomach...all the damn vampires."
